Career Path

The undergraduate certificate in commodity trading in Africa opens doors to a variety of exciting roles, each with its unique salary ranges, skill demands, and job market trends. Here's a sneak peek at the opportunities that await you. Commodity Trader: With a 60% share of the market, commodity traders are the backbone of this industry. They facilitate transactions for raw materials and agricultural products, ensuring a steady supply for businesses while capitalizing on market fluctuations. In the UK, their average salary ranges from £35,000 to £80,000 or more, depending on experience and company size. Data Analyst: Making up 20% of the market, data analysts are essential to commodity trading firms. They analyze market trends, evaluate risks, and provide insights to guide strategic decisions. UK data analysts in commodity trading earn salaries between £25,000 and £60,000, with potential for growth. Risk Manager: Representing 15% of the sector, risk managers identify, assess, and mitigate potential threats to the business. Their expertise is invaluable in an industry prone to volatile market conditions and geopolitical uncertainties. In the UK, risk managers earn salaries between £35,000 and £100,000 or more, depending on their experience and company size. Business Development: With a 5% share, business development professionals focus on expanding the company's reach and strengthening partnerships. They play a crucial role in exploring new markets, forging alliances, and negotiating deals. In the UK, their average salary ranges from £25,000 to £70,000, depending on their experience and company size.
